Transaction 15f51bacf9c8902c2da4da2325eb3df05585e708a42f7913e9c57be4b4d5e83d

43 Input
2 Outputs
  • 15f51bacf9c8902c2da4da2325eb3df05585e708a42f7913e9c57be4b4d5e83d:0
  • value  526648572
    address  3L4F9oMtNf8Q9VXKu39GL1J8heyUfZ1QTm
  • 15f51bacf9c8902c2da4da2325eb3df05585e708a42f7913e9c57be4b4d5e83d:1
  • value  960175
    address  3P3kbDy2DLWm2kQb8hUMKVszScZBZCNsdJ